MIAMI (AP) — Miami Marlins third baseman Placido Polanco has been placed on the seven-day disabled list with a concussion.
The move was made before Monday night’s game against the Los Angeles Dodgers. Polanco was hit in the back of the helmet with a pitch Friday against San Francisco.
The Marlins selected infielder Gil Velazquez from Triple-A New Orleans. They also transferred outfielder Marcell Ozuna to the 60-day disabled list.
